Being new (but a quick study) at Full Internet Access, I can understand the
confusion at how one gets onto a specific channel in IRC.  My software
(Netcom) is all point & Click, so I just move my mouse around and click it
to the IRC Icon and it prompts me for a channel.  I chose #GCFA because it
is short.  I also chose a secondary channel #FERRET to point the way to the
channe, in case folks forgot the initials.  I'm not familiar with other IRC
software so I can't tell you how to access it from them .  I'm told it's not
directly accessible from CI$, Delphi, AOL or any other partial internet
provider.  I may find a way to link it with a www page, but I can't promise
anything.  For now, those who CAN access it, we're on Thursday and Sunday
nights from 8pm til ???  (Central Time).
